Available to hire
I’m a software engineer who loves building robust, scalable experiences across AR/VR, games, and interactive software. Over the past decade I’ve shipped features for Unity-based projects, hardware integrations, and large SDKs, collaborating with cross-functional teams to turn ideas into reliable systems. I enjoy mentoring teammates, prototyping new tooling, and exploring the intersection of software with hardware to create compelling user experiences.
When I’m not coding, I’m tinkering with new tools, contributing to open projects, and staying curious about how technology can empower people to create more efficiently and creatively.
Experience Level
Work Experience
Senior Unity Engineer at Groove Jones
March 31, 2025 - October 19, 2025Implemented gameplay features and systems for two client projects, leveraging Unity to deliver interactive experiences across platforms.
Staff Software Engineer at Walmart / Store No. 8
April 30, 2024 - October 19, 2025Implemented a retail-scale spatial anchor system for HoloLens 2 and Magic Leap 2; delivered device support and tools for R&D hardware on the Core Platform team for Vision Pro, Magic Leap 2, Quest 3, HoloLens 2, and other unreleased hardware. Developed a custom camera capture system for HoloLens 2 for barcode and ArUco marker tracking using C++, C#, and OpenCV; fabricated fixtures and tools for various R&D projects using OnShape and 3D printing.
Senior Software Engineer at Big Fish Games
July 31, 2021 - October 19, 2025Shipped and supported a scalable packaged workflow enabling project collaboration across multiple external vendors within a single application using Unity and Git; implemented tools and developer quality of life improvements to support multiple external vendors.
Senior Software Engineer at REscan Inc.
September 30, 2020 - October 19, 2025Mentored junior artists to work with 3D content creation pipelines; reduced hosting storage requirements by 66% by implementing novel techniques for creation of Unity-compatible assets in a distributed manner; architected and delivered a scalable world streaming and rendering pipeline for high-detail city-scale 3D meshes; developed a viewer app for users to interact with our catalog of scans; implemented a formal CI deployment and release process using Git and Jenkins.
Software Engineer at castAR
June 30, 2017 - October 19, 2025Mentored QA, shipped and supported native SDK, engine plugins, and documentation for Kickstarter-funded glasses; developed an Unreal 4 plugin for the hardware; conducted user research on development platform use-cases and delivered numerous sample projects; designed and implemented a novel technique for rendering semi-transparent images over the real world and a calibration/runtime system for stereo alignment.
SDE at Microsoft / Insight Global
December 31, 2013 - October 19, 2025Project Spark (Xbox One/Windows/XBox 360/SmartGlass) – C++: Developed and shipped a hierarchical animation blending system enabling transitions across a wide range of game types and states.
Associate Engineer at Gas Powered Games
January 31, 2013 - October 19, 2025Contributed to Enchanted Empire (Unity C#), Project Spark (C++), and Hex: Shards of Fate (Unity C#).
Education
BS Real-time Interactive Simulation at Digipen Institute of Technology
January 11, 2030 - January 1, 2010Associates in Computer Services - Network Technician at Lake Washington Technical College
January 11, 2030 - January 1, 2004Qualifications
Industry Experience
Gaming, Software & Internet, Media & Entertainment, Retail, Professional Services
Experience Level
Hire a Game Developer
We have the best game developer experts on Twine. Hire a game developer in Kirkland today.